Reformation Sprite Pack
This spritepack includes 16 new sprites for the Western countries in the Reformation era of 1530 to 1625.
There are uniforms for: Dutch, Netherlanders, French, Spanish, British, Portuguese, English, Danish, Prussian, Scottish, Swedish, Austrian, Venetian, Scandinavian nations.

There are also generic German and generic western uniforms Sixteen historically authentic modeled units for the “Age of Reformation” with new animations for a more realistic and enhanced game atmosphere. Units are equipped with rapiers, daggers and comb morions. The Scottish, German and the generic western units are embellished for this period too.

Enlightenment Sprite Pack
This spritepack includes 16 new sprites for the Western countries in the Enlightenment era of 1700 to 1795.
There are uniforms for: Dutch, Spanish, French, British, Portuguese, Danish, Prussian, Scottish, Austrian, Swedish, American, Scandinavian, Venetian, Revolutionary French, English and Generic Western.

Sixteen historically authentic modeled units for the “Age of Enlightenment” with new animations, for a more realistic and beautiful game atmosphere. Units are equipped with muskets, sabres, tricorn and wig. The generic western units are embellished for this period, too.
